Transaction 3fd37ca146a7e172a71967659644f22a65edd58136378717c46b4a3ffbb840a4

2 Input
2 Outputs
  • 3fd37ca146a7e172a71967659644f22a65edd58136378717c46b4a3ffbb840a4:0
  • value  682920
    address  18fQaLhEV4fzZ36JBh6ThG9Voq8gScKcn3
  • 3fd37ca146a7e172a71967659644f22a65edd58136378717c46b4a3ffbb840a4:1
  • value  1809173
    address  3MBhdxPAc5ZS5G8bfNceaj5VQiYR6yKivK